Wilson, Larunce Marvin "Jabo"

Held Long Career As A Painter For Chattanooga City Schools

Larunce Marvin “Jabo” Wilson, 79, of Apison, Tennessee, died on Friday, September 30, 2016.

He was born on January 10, 1937 in Chattanooga, Tennessee. He was retired from Chattanooga City Schools as a painter after 33 years of service.  He was a member of Community Baptist Church.

He longed to be reunited with his loving wife Joann, they are happy together again in heaven.

He was preceded in death by his wife, Joann Wilson; son, Layton Wilson; parents, Marsh and Lottie Bell Wilson.

He is survived by his children, Kathy (Johnny) Ware, Larry (Deana) Wilson, Lawrence Wilson, Luke (Sherry) Wilson and Chris (Jimmy) Wilson; eight grandchildren and 10 great-grandchildren and several nieces and nephews; his little dog “Tiny”.

Funeral services will be at 11 a.m. on Monday, Oct. 3, 2016 in the funeral home chapel with Reverend Fletcher Farris officiating.  Burial will follow at Plowman Cemetery.

The family will receive friends from 4-8 pm, Sunday, Oct. 2, at Heritage Funeral Home, East Brainerd Road.
